Overview
Boston-based physical AI company building a modular warehouse robotics platform for e-commerce fulfillment and returns. Founded in 2024 by Guy Glass (former Caja Robotics founder, acquired by Fives Group in 2025) and Avihou Barkay (former president of Plus One Robotics). Its plug-and-play UNIT Modular Cube uses palm-sized robots to store and retrieve individual items in as little as 500 sq ft, targeting retailers and 3PLs priced out of traditional warehouse automation

Funding rounds (1)
- Other2026-07-29
$12M(reported)
Investors: eGateway Capital (follow), Recursive Ventures (follow), Prologis Ventures (co_lead), Dynamo Ventures (co_lead), Ground Up Ventures (co_lead)
